York is a charming small city positioned thirty minutes from Harrisburg and around two hours from Philadelphia. The city’s architecture is one of its most distinctive features, with stunningly preserved buildings dating back to the colonial period.
While York is rich with history, the city has seen major developments even since the turn of the 21st century—Santander Stadium, home of the York Revolution baseball team, is a fairly recent development, and now serves as one of the city’s most popular attractions. Venues like the Appell Center for the Performing Arts and the Capitol Theatre regularly host everything from touring national musicians to rare film screenings.
One of the most popular events of the year is the York Fair, one of the oldest festivals of its kind in the nation. The surrounding countryside offers ample opportunities to get away from it all, even for just an afternoon.
